BeGeN3 is a ternary ceramic compound combining beryllium, germanium, and nitrogen—a research-phase material within the nitride ceramics family. While not yet established in volume production, compounds in this chemical space are investigated for high-temperature structural applications and semiconductor-related uses, leveraging the hardness and thermal stability potential of beryllium nitride combined with germanium's electronic properties.
